This chapter includes several essential topics for JEE Advanced:
Ordered pairs, domain, and range
Types of relations: reflexive, symmetric, transitive
Representation of relations using graphs, matrices, and sets
Understanding relations forms the base for exploring functions and their properties.
Mapping from one set to another
Domain, range, co-domain
Classification of functions: one-one, onto, bijective
Function properties are frequently used in composite and inverse function problems.
Conditions for one-one and onto functions
Properties of bijective functions
Horizontal line test for one-one functions
Applications in inverse functions
One-one and onto functions are highly tested in JEE Advanced due to their application in inverse and composite functions.
Definition and existence of inverse
Finding inverse algebraically
Graphical interpretation of inverse functions
Inverse functions form a major portion of JEE Advanced questions on relations and functions.
Definition and notation of composite function
Properties of composition
Solving equations using composite functions
Composite functions test students’ understanding of combining mappings and functional transformations.
Addition, multiplication, and division of functions
Transformation: f(x) → f(ax + b), f(x) → k f(x) + c
Applications in problem-solving
Function transformation is frequently tested in JEE Advanced, often in combination with calculus concepts.
